Infrastructure: The Contracts Are the Point

Every road, bridge and broadband build is a procurement decision before it is a construction project.

Infrastructure spending is a wealth transfer

Public infrastructure programmes move enormous sums into private hands through contracts. Which hands is a political decision made long before anyone pours concrete. Historically those decisions have not favoured Black American firms, and the effect compounds: a contractor who wins work grows the capacity to win larger work.

So the party's interest in infrastructure is not primarily about the condition of the roads. It is about who is holding the contract.

Build the capacity to bid

Winning public work requires bonding, licensed trades, project management capacity and a track record - each of which is a barrier that a firm cannot clear alone in a single bid cycle. The community answer is joint ventures, mentor-protege arrangements and shared bonding capacity through community-owned financial institutions.

This is exactly the kind of coordination a members network exists to make possible, and exactly the kind that does not happen without one.

Broadband is infrastructure

The digital divide is discussed in its own chapter, but its infrastructure half belongs here: laying fibre and building wireless capacity is a construction contract like any other. Black American firms should be building the networks our children will learn on.
